Follow. edited Oct 13, … WebIn this tutorial we shall discuss an example related to the limit of a function at negative infinity, i.e. x → – ∞. Let us consider an example: lim x → – ∞ 5 x + 6 4 x 2 – 8. We divide the numerator and denominator of the fraction by x . Since we are considering only negative values of x and x 2 = x = – x for x &lt; 0, using ...
